تعداد فروش | 1 دانشجو |
---|---|
پرسش و پاسخ ها | 0 کاربر |
تاریخ انتشار | 07 آذر 1401 |
سطح تمرین | بسیار ساده, ساده |
سوال اول :
فعالیت کارگاهی: جدول زیر را تکمیل کنید .
توضیحات :
بخش اول تمرین :
برای حل تمرین پودمان اول استخراج صفات از کتاب توسعه برنامه سازی و پایگاه داده باید بتوانیم محیط عملیات بر اساس موجودیت و همچنین بر عکس را تشخیص دهیم .
برای تشخیص موجودیت از روی محیط عملیات باید ببینیم چه سیستمی مد نظر هست و ارکان اصلی آن را سیستم را در نظر بگیریم .
مثال:
اگر کتابخانه است قسمت های اصلی یا همان اطلاعات پایه میشود کتاب ، عضو ، پرسنل ، ناشر و …
برای تشخیص محیط عملیاتی از روی موجودیت باید ببینیم موجودیت داده شده مربوط به چه سیستمی هست .
مثال :
اگر بازیکن فوتبال به عنوان موجودیت داده شده قطعا مربوط به سناریو فوتبال و محیط عملیاتی مسابقات فوتبال میباشد .
حل تمرین :
موجودیت هنرجو را میتوانیم به محیط عملیاتی آموزشگاه ربط دهیم پس محیط عملیاتی هنرجو مربوط به آموزشگاه میشود .
برای محیط عملیاتی تاکسی تلفنی میتوانیم موجودیت ماشین را در نظر بگیریم .
حل تمرین پودمان اول استخراج موجودیت ها
مشخص کردن صفات
برای هنرجو در سیستم آموزشگاه میتوانیم صفاتی مانند نام و نام خانوادگی ، مدرک تحصیلی دانشگاهی ، تاریخ تولد ، تلفن تماس را در نظر بگیریم .
برای ماشین در سیستم تاکسی تلفنی میتوانیم شماره پلاک ، برند خودرو ، تاریخ تولید ، نوع بیمه
محیط عملیاتی فروشگاه و موجودیت مشتری را میتوانیم صفاتی مانند نام و نام خانوادگی ، شماره تماس ، آدرس ، تاریخ تولد ، کد ملی را در نظر بگیریم .
به ترتیب برای آموزشگاه (موجودیت هنرجو ) کد ملی ، تاکسی تلفنی (ماشین ) شماره پلاک و فروشگاه (مشتری) کد ملی مجدد به عنوان کلید اصلی شناخته میشوند .
انجام پروژه های برنامه نویسی
0936-328-6141
فعالیت کارگاهی
در جدول زیر برای هر محیط عملیاتی، یک موجودیت را انتخاب کرده، صفات آن را بنویسید.
سپس یکی از این صفات را به عنوان کلید اصلی انتخاب کنید؟
توضیحات :
ابتدا باید طبق محیط عملیاتی ارائه شده موجودیت پیدا کنیم .
اداره => موجودیت کارمند
کتابخانه => موجودیت کتاب
صفات هر یک از موجودیت ها
Employee : EmpID کد کارمند , EName نام , EFNameنام خانوادگی , ESalaryمیزان حقوق , EAddress آدرس ,ETell تلفن همراه
Book : BID کد کتاب, BTitleعنوان کتاب , BPriceقیمت کتاب , BPublisherناشر , BCategory دسته بندی
پرسش و پاسخ ها
هنوز بررسیای ثبت نشده است.